Official 2024/25 achievement rates for Digital Support Technician, published by the Department for Education. Learner numbers shown - providers with fewer than 30 leavers are listed separately. Only one provider has enough 2024/25 data to be ranked for this standard, so this is a short table rather than a competitive field. The DfE rounds achievement and leaver counts to the nearest 10, so a rate marked * is approximate and the true figure may be lower. Only providers delivering in London are listed; the DfE publishes each provider's rate nationally, not per site. How this table works

Standard Details

Reference
439
Level
Level 3
Typical Duration
15 months
Sector
Digital apprenticeships
Description
Maximising the effective use of digital office technologies, productivity software and digital communications in organisations.

Funding

Maximum Funding Band
£13,000
Levy Employers
Fund directly from apprenticeship levy account
Non-Levy (Co-Investment)
Employer pays 5% (£650), government funds rest
